
Here is a new flier. Designed as a trifold brochure will work well as a hand-out and to leave at front doors. Print (or take to printers) and print with short side binding. Light colored paper would be best to get noticed. Two-sided on white paper will cost you about 17 cents each at Staples, etc. If you are really ambitious (like 500 copies), Kinkos will print on color and fold for 24 cents each, 21 cents each on white.

Here are a few potential tips for distribution (please add your comments too):
- Come up with a simple line, like “please read about Healthcare Reform” and have flier in extended hand as you offer.
- Obviously, always, always, always be polite, smiling, and courteous - we have to be, because we have already won by personally knowing the truth.
- Be prepared to answer basic questions: a) “Who are you with?” b) “Why should I care, I have insurance?” c) “What? Don’t you think we should help poor people?”
- Be encouraged that you will probably meet people that are already way on our side. BINGO! Invite them to get involved and turn their voice into 1oo voices through activism projects.
